Recommended Suspension Upgrade for a 2019 Ram 1500 with In-Bed Camper  

Question:

I have a 1250 lb slide-in camper that squats my truck a little too much and can make for a bouncy ride when i hit a bump on the road. Which suspension system would you recommend?

Expert Reply:

The best suspension enhancements we offer for your 2019 Ram 1500 with an in-bed camper in regards to ride quality is going to be hands down the Air Lift LoadLifter 5000 Air Helper Springs part # AL57375. This kit is drill free and it will do wonders to not only help rid the squat but also help to retain ride quality while going over bumps and dips in the road. The advantage that this system has over the Timbren Rear Suspension Enhancement System part # TDR1500DQ that you were looking at is that it is adjustable so if you have too much squat you can put some more air in the bags or if you have too much bounce you can take some air out.

If you don't have any suspension enhancements now you are most likely riding on the bump stops which is why you have such a bouncy ride.
